Santander are currently looking for a Senior Project Manager to join the project arm of the Governance Control team within the Manufacturing Division. The role plays an important part in ensuring the Operational Accounting impacts of all elements of major projects undertaken by Santander UK are identified and understood.

You will be responsible for managing the team who will design, test and implement any new or enhanced accounting controls which must comply with Santander Accounting control standards, and be correctly applied and rolled out in the Santander UK BAU environment. The output from the Project team will enable the business to improve its internal controls and thereby play a part in it becoming one of the most efficient banks in the UK, particularly through its major integration projects.

This role will require regular travel to London, Liverpool, and possibly other UK centres with Santander offices, and may also require travel to Spain.

As a Senior Project Manager your skills and qualifications will ideally include:

* Qualified accountant with proven management experience
* Significant PQE working in a financial role in a fast moving financial services environment
* Experience of implementing complex integrated systems, preferably Partenon
* Exceptional influencing skills with the ability to be self-motivated and driven to achieve results
* Excellent verbal and written communication skills, including presentations to senior management and ability to proactively build relationships with internal and external peers
* Proven track record in managing a team to produce high quality deliverables within tight and immovable deadlines
* Ability to structure and analyse issues, suggest solutions and technically support the team as required to meet deadlines
* Excellent operational accounting knowledge and experience

As a Senior Project Manager your main responsibilities will involve:

* Lead a team of approximately 10 professionals in a complex and evolving environment, (including day to day management of staff to the required standards and objective setting)
* Develop, Manage and Control the output of the team ensuring:
o Accounting Control Models are developed appropriately and efficiently for all stakeholders
o All financial issues will be identified by the Control Models on a timely basis, in order to avoid
potential customer complaints or loss to the bank
o Identify increased efficiencies in control processes to enable to Control Models to be completed
on a timely basis without any compromise of controls
* Be the first point of contact for other business areas looking to engage the Project team any new Santander UK Projects
* Play a key role in maintaining key relationships with specific departments in Santander,
* Attend various senior management / executive forums, representing Governance Control
* Identifying resource requirements within the team through effective day to day management of individual workloads, and managing the recruitment process where extra resource is required
